If you like reading stories like Harry Potter you may want to give these a try:
The Septimus Heap Series
By Angie Sage Magyk (2005) is the first book in this series about a boy named Septimus who is stolen at birth and whose family also found a baby girl in the snow on the same day. Magic, potions, and spells are abundant in this magical series.
All Souls Trilogy
By Deborah E. Harkness A Discovery of Witches (2011) is the suspenseful first book in this trilogy. It is about Diana Bishop who finds a lost book from 150 years ago, and as a result she ends up thrown into a world of witches, vampires and daemons.
The Ender's Game (1985)
By Orson Scott Card Andrew Wiggin is born with a special purpose in a futuristic United States. His destiny is soon discovered, and he is taken to a military camp to save the human race in this science fiction novel.
The Magicians (2009)The
By Lev Grossman Quentin lives a typical teenaged life until he discovers Brakebills College for Magical Pedagogy. He and friends must go on a heroic quest which turns into a darkly humorous adventure.
Neverwhere (1997)
By Neil Gaiman Richard Mayhew is suddenly transported to a supernatural underworld in London where he must conquer evil. Magic and fantasy fans may enjoy this novel.
The Book of Lost Things (2006)
By John Connolly David is tramatized by the death of his mother and creates an imaginary world based on favorite myths and stories told by his mother. This imaginary world becomes reality, and he must find The Book of Lost Things in order to return to the real world.
